...NextCloud协同编辑插件选择、同步问题、升级问题爬坑小结

win下安装nextcloud_NextCloud协同编辑插件选择、同步问
题、升级问题爬坑⼩结
问题⼀,Collabora Online还是Only Office
个⼈建议使⽤OnlyOffice,它的性能表现要远好于Collabora,打开⽂档的时候加载速度极快,滚动表格
时,不会有重绘动作。相⽐之下,在这块Collabora的体验相当糟糕,滚动条拉⾛,再拉回原位置的时候,居然也要重新绘制,并且这个过程⼗分耗时。
另外,不要使⽤内置的Community Document Server (onlyoffice built-in):
问题⼆,这是⼀个巨坑,NextCloud 19.0.0的⽂档,在线编辑过后,⽆法更新⽂件状态,导致客户端同步失败。
症状是:OnlyOffice编辑完⼀个表格,并关闭⽹页,在10秒延时后,向服务器发起请求,通知⽂件变更,并由NextCloud下载新的⽂件。
平面涡卷弹簧
地下水位监测⽂档属性。客户端⽆从得知⽂件被修改过,即使知道⽂件被修改过,也⽆法拿到⽂件⼤⼩,⼀直卡在“同步中”。
1. 使⽤Collabora Online不会出现这个问题,可能在更新⽂件以后,Collabora还会主动更新⽂件属性(猜测,未验证);
2. OnlyOffice确实通知到了NextCloud服务器。
最后的修复办法:更新19.0.0到19.0.1,这个⽑病不药⽽愈。当然,升级的过程也⾮常坎坷。
问题三,升级问题电子围栏技术
或者说,这个不是单纯的升级问题,归根结底,它是⼀个⽹络问题。在国内访问nextcloud服务器的时候,速度⾮常感⼈,下载速度论K来
计。⽽⽹络问题的典型症状是:
1. 应⽤中⼼页⾯打不开,或者能打开但页⾯⼀⽚空⽩,如果幸运的话,在超时时间到之前,可以勉强打开,状况更糟的时候,应⽤设置
页⾯都⽆法打开(因为⽆法联系应⽤服务器验证应⽤);
2. 在线安装应⽤失败;
无烟锅炉
3. 在线升级⽆法下载升级包,⽆法联系服务器验证应⽤信息。
问题1的解决⽅案
包装箱制作没有什么好的解决办法,好在应⽤设置页⾯打不开的情况不会很多,所以不会影响到应⽤的管理。
问题2的解决⽅案
可以使⽤离线安装应⽤的⽅法来解决,流程是:
1.
2. 下载⾃⼰NextCloud版本所对应的Release =>
3. 上传到⾃⼰的NextCloud服务器 =>
4. 解压到NextCloud安装⽬录的apps⽬录=>
5. 回到⽹页的管理后台/settings/apps页⾯,启⽤相应的应⽤。
问题3的解决⽅案
升级过程分两⼤步:
从“设置”页⾯,点击“更新器”进⼊更新页⾯,这⼀步属于⽂件准备阶段,包括验证本地⽂件、备份、下载、权限检查、解压覆盖等操作;
完成第⼀步后,打开⾸页⾃动进⼊升级执⾏阶段,包括数据库更新、应⽤兼容性检查等操作。
升级过程会有两处地⽅会因为⽹络问题卡住导致失败:第⼀步的下载新版安装包动作、第⼆步中的应⽤验证。
第⼀步的失败在于⽹页响应具有超时时间,但⽹络不⾜以在超时前下完升级包,这时候后台其实还在跑任务,所以,可以在⽹页提⽰超时
后,继续等待;也可以⼿⼯下载新版⽂件上传到服务器的data/update-xxx/downloads⽬录,并修改 data/update-xxx/.step⽂件,把当
寡核苷酸探针前步骤由4改为5,并把状态由start改为stop。在升级页⾯继续点击即可跳过下载步骤,继续升级。
第⼆步我每次尝试都会报错,最后根据页⾯提⽰,在服务器上运⾏了occ upgrade命令进⾏更新,这时候就可以正常跑完应⽤检查。回过头
来再看第⼀步,其实也可以直接⽤命令⾏来升级程序,因为是命令⾏环境,所以也不⽤担⼼页⾯超时的问题,速度再慢也能正常跑完流程,
时间长短的区别⽽已。
#update of code(第⼀步,⽂件准备)sudo -u www-data php /path/to/nextcloud/updater/updater.phar#upgrade(第⼆步,应⽤升级)sudo -u www php occ upgrade 不算问题的问题,字体问题
OnlyOffice在编辑页⾯会加载所有字体,⼀个字体⽂件⼩则数百K,⼤则10⼏兆,字体稍微多放两个,页⾯打开就需要下载上百兆的内
容。⽹上很多不负责任的教程只会教⼈⽆脑加字体,却从不考虑页⾯加载的问题。
如果希望在OnlyOffice中⽀持多种多样的字体,就会⾯临这个两难的问题:字体多了,⽹页加载会慢得让⼈⽆法忍受,字体少了,⼜会影
响到线下编辑⽂档的样式。所以就需要做⼀个折衷的选择:
只放必要的字体,能不加就不加;
如果⼀个⽂档在线下编辑过,⾥⾯有很多字体、样式,那就避免在⽹页上改动它;
使⽤OnlyOffice兼容的字体,这样可以在线下线上任意修改⽽不⽤担⼼样式变形。谨以此图献给耽误我这么多时间的⼤坑

本文发布于:2024-09-23 11:23:51,感谢您对本站的认可!

本文链接:https://www.17tex.com/tex/1/293223.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:问题   升级   服务器   下载
留言与评论(共有 0 条评论)
   
验证码:
Copyright ©2019-2024 Comsenz Inc.Powered by © 易纺专利技术学习网 豫ICP备2022007602号 豫公网安备41160202000603 站长QQ:729038198 关于我们 投诉建议